首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

以前安装过mysql

基础概念

MySQL是一种关系型数据库管理系统(RDBMS),它使用结构化查询语言(SQL)进行数据管理。MySQL是最流行的数据库之一,广泛应用于各种应用程序和网站。

相关优势

  1. 开源:MySQL是开源软件,用户可以自由下载和使用。
  2. 高性能:MySQL设计用于高性能,能够处理大量数据和高并发访问。
  3. 可靠性:MySQL提供了多种数据备份和恢复机制,确保数据的可靠性和完整性。
  4. 易用性:MySQL提供了丰富的文档和社区支持,使得学习和使用变得相对容易。

类型

MySQL有多种版本,包括:

  • 社区版:完全开源,支持多种操作系统。
  • 企业版:提供额外的功能和支持服务,适用于企业级应用。

应用场景

MySQL广泛应用于各种场景,包括但不限于:

  • Web应用:大多数Web应用使用MySQL来存储用户数据、会话信息和内容。
  • 企业应用:用于存储和管理企业数据,如客户信息、订单数据和库存管理。
  • 移动应用:许多移动应用后端使用MySQL来处理数据存储和检索。

遇到的问题及解决方法

问题1:安装MySQL时遇到权限问题

原因:通常是由于操作系统权限不足导致的。

解决方法

代码语言:txt
复制
sudo apt-get update
sudo apt-get install mysql-server

问题2:无法连接到MySQL服务器

原因:可能是MySQL服务器未启动,或者防火墙阻止了连接。

解决方法

代码语言:txt
复制
sudo systemctl start mysql
sudo ufw allow mysql

问题3:忘记MySQL root密码

原因:用户可能在使用过程中忘记了root密码。

解决方法

代码语言:txt
复制
sudo systemctl stop mysql
sudo mysqld_safe --skip-grant-tables &
mysql -u root
UPDATE mysql.user SET authentication_string=PASSWORD('new_password') WHERE User='root';
FLUSH PRIVILEGES;
EXIT;
sudo systemctl start mysql

参考链接

如果你需要更多关于MySQL的帮助,可以参考上述链接或访问MySQL的官方网站获取更多信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

mysql装过程及建议

我选择的是 mysql 命令行版,之前安装过界面版,感觉太麻烦,还是命令行简洁明了。...下面说说我在 windows 下的安装过程、测试及个人建议:(图片若不清晰请使用移动端点击大图查看) 在官网下载 zip压缩包:https://dev.mysql.com/downloads/mysql...配置环境变量: win+q,输入“环境”,选择“编辑系统环境变量”; 点击环境变量,在下方的系统变量,先新建一个 MYSQL_HOME 变量,输入你的 mysql 解压缩目录(体现去掉后缀的好处);...安装mysql ,步骤: win+x 后按 a 键,命令提示符(管理员);一定要以管理员身份打开; 输入“ cd /d E:\mysql\bin ” 可直接定位至 mysql 的 bin 文件夹内...;可搜索如何使用 cmd 打开文件; 输入下面的语句,你会发现 mysql 文件夹内多了一个 data 文件夹; 安装服务:因为我已经安装过了,所以显示如图,第一次安装的话会显示 Service successfully

1.1K101
  • MySQL 的 ZIP 版本 24 步安装过

    MySQL的安装 24 步 MySQL 的删除 MySQL 密码修改 MySQL 中的 Flush Privileges 的使用 MySQL 对 Host 的修改 其他常见异常 MySQL 是在软件开发过程中不可或缺的一个部分...为了解决这个问题,笔者总结了 ZIP 版本 MySQLMySQL 8.0.18 1045 28000)的 24 步安装过程。...MySQL 的安装 MySQL 的删除 MySQL 的密码修改 MySQL 中的 Flush Privileges 的使用 MySQL 对 Host 的修改 其他常见异常 其中对于 Flush Privileges...上述这个过程看上去没什么问题,实际上是不对的,在安装过程中环境变量配置完成后直接安装并启动服务,但是缺少一个“初始化”的步骤,所以导致无法正常启动。...通过这种方式,在 MySQL装过程中遇到的所有问题,便可以迎刃而解,而不是翻阅各种重复的,不够深入理解的博客方案,导致的各种问题无法正确理解。通过这种方式,一劳永逸,举一反三的解决。

    89840

    Linux实现MySQL数据库数据自动备份,并定期删除以前备份文件

    虽说还没到正式工作坏境中,但是看到前几天顺丰快递的删库事件,emmm...打算弄个脚本实现MySQL自动备份,好歹省心点,从网上查了教程,亲身试验有效后,做个教程,以飨读者! 1....首先,明确MySQL的备份命令: mysqldump 这里主要有两种写法,但原理相同: 写法一 备份: mysqldump -uusername -ppassword database_name > /...然后弹出两行警告:没关系的,这是MySQL警告我们明文使用了密码,哈哈。灭有关系滴。 这个时候我们切换到/backup目录下,查看脚本是否执行成功! ?...rf {} \; > /dev/null 2>&1 -type f 表示查找普通类型的文件,f 表示普通文件,可不写 -mtime +7 按照文件的更改时间来查找文件,+7表示文件更改时间距现在7天以前...;如果是-mmin +7表示文件更改时间距现在7分钟以前

    2.3K30

    快云小助手网页版 Linux 面板安装过程记录

    前几天老魏在快云小助手(快云管理助手)windows 服务器快速部署 web 环境中提到了体验景快云提供的 web 面板,可以提供简单的服务器管理功能,同时老魏还了解到快云小助手还提供 Linux 面板...,功能上支持 Apache,MySQL 和 PHP 多版本自由切换,下面我们来体验一下快云小助手网页版 Linux 面板安装过程。...二、安装过程 逐行输入上面命令后程序会自动开始安装过程,依赖环境是 Apache 版本: 2.4.23,MySQL 版本: 5.5.53,PHP 版本: 5.3/5.4/5.5/5.6/7.0,可以多版本自由切换...kyxzslin02.png 三、体验面板 从快云小助手 Linux 面板后台来看,有提供网站管理、Mysql 管理、FTP 管理、文件管理、用户管理、定时任务、软件管理、日志管理等功能。...亮点:带有景一键 SSL 功能,申请的是免费版 Symantec 基础级 DV SSL 证书,仅支持单个域名。软件管理中 php 可以自由切换多个版本。

    3K70

    mysql5.7安装及配置超详细教程_mysql安装教程 linux

    ”插件认证 #mysql_native_password default_authentication_plugin=mysql_native_password [mysql] # 设置mysql客户端默认字符集...完成后就开始进行MySQL的安装了 打开命令提示符以管理员的身份打开 打开以后进入到你的MySQL的bin目录下 然后执行安装命令对MySQL进行安装输入代码 mysqld --...启动MySQL服务器输入 net start mysql 出现则MySQL成功启动 登录MySQL服务器输入 mysql -u root -p 输入密码点击回车进行登录如果出现则你的密码输入有错误...MySQL就安装完成了,退出MySQL输入 exit 配置MySQL的环境变量 打开环境变量 点击环境变量 新建系统环境变量 变量名为:MYSQL_HOME...程序只有32 位的直接下载即可 2.下载完成过后双击运行程序(如果你以前装过MySQL记得要下载) 这里选择第二个Server only (只MySQL程序)即可,然后点击next 点击execute

    1K20

    CENTOS安装seafile专业版

    seafile是个很好的开源云盘系统,服务端和客户端都支持WINDOWS、linux、苹果等系统,客户端也支持卓手机系统。...但是百度云盘后来的文件“历史版本”功能严重缩水,只支持.txt后缀的文本文件,而以前是所有文件都可以有“历史版本”。所以就果断停止续费了。 回来说正题,seafile服务器端有社区版和专业版。...python get-pip.py sudo yum install java-1.7.0-openjdk poppler-utils python-setuptools \ python-imaging MySQL-python...sudo yum install java-1.7.0-openjdk poppler-utils python-setuptools python-imaging python-memcached MySQL-python.../setup-seafile-mysql.sh 1 ./setup-seafile-mysql.sh 安装过程: ? seafile服务器专业版安装 安装完成界面: ?

    5K20

    “透明部落”利用假YouTube钓鱼,秘密手机用户隐私信息

    (APT36 组织以使用恶意卓应用程序,攻击印度国防和政府实体、克什米尔地区事务的实体以及巴基斯坦的人权活动家而闻名。)...安装过程中,恶意软件应用程序会请求许多有风险的权限,其中一些权限受害者可能会在不怀疑 YouTube 等媒体流应用程序的情况下进行处理。...【安装过程中请求的权限(SentinelLabs)】 恶意应用程序界面也在试图模仿 YouTube 应用程序,但它类似于网络浏览器,而不是本地应用程序,因为其使用了木马应用程序中的 WebView 加载服务...SentinelLabs 指出最近发现的 CapraRAT 变种比以前分析过的样本有了改进,这表明它正在不断迭代发展。...总之,APT 36 一直使用其标志性的卓 RAT在印度和巴基斯坦开展网络间谍活动,现在开始伪装成 YouTube,彰显出其高超的进化和适应能力。

    31810

    关于mysql的1067与1045错误

    以前装过xampp后,发现用它的话,想学点东西有点困难(太傻瓜化了)。...干脆自己弄环境去折腾一把… 但是安装mysql遇到的几个问题,倒是让我郁闷了两天,特别记录一下---- 本机环境: 操作系统 xp sp3 mysql版本 mysql-5.1.30-win32 先装,...而根据以前折腾mssql的经验,应该是在卸载的时候注册表有遗留项,然后再搜索blog,发现有一篇blog里提及解决方案。...\Application\MySQL 目录删除 再装,然后改变一下之前安装过mysql的路径,这才好,不过又遇到新的问题  1045,设置mysql的密码时失败,导致连接mysql提示mysql“Access...bin的目录下,例如:C:\Program Files\MySQL\MySQL Server 5.1\bin    输入mysqld –init-file=”…”  注意空格与”--” ?

    91720

    windows安装MYSQL

    安装MYSQL 推荐安装MYSQL8.0版本数据库,如果已经确认安装跳过 安装步骤 1.确认是否已经安装过MYSQL 2.下载MYSQL安装包 3.添加配置文件并安装MYSQL 4....修改MYSQL密码 5.配置环境变量 确认是否已经安装过MYSQL (1)....输入services.msc 点击确定 如下图所示,就代表已经安装并了MYSQL 如果没有看到MYSQL的进程可以接续按照下面的步骤来安装 下载MYSQL安装包 (1)下载地址:https://dev.mysql.com...在服务中找到MYSQL进程,如果没有启动直接启动,如果启动了,重启下 打开CMD执行命令,进入mysql命令行 如果提示mysql不是一个命令,请先看配置环境变量 mysql -uroot -...alter user 'root'@'localhost' identified by 'Root@123456'; 配置环境变量 win键直接输入环境变量,点击第一个进入设置界面, 复制上面MYSQL

    1.4K10

    手把手教你进行Mysql5.x版本的安装及解决安装过程中的bug

    需要说明的是,我们学习的是SQL语法,Mysql,Oracle只是软件,SQL语法可以让我们和这些软件进行交流,实现各种功能。 本次系列就以常用的Mysql进行讲解。...安装 下载 地址:https://dev.mysql.com/downloads/mysql/ 注意的是,这个地址是最新版本的下载地址。 ?...将Mysql制作成服务 这里要说明一下,mysqld.exe是服务端,运行mysqld.exe,相当于Mysql服务端跑起来了客户机才能远程连接,进行各种操作。...启动/关闭 Mysql服务 上述都完成之后,我们还需要两条命令。 # 启动MySQL服务net start mysql# 关闭MySQL服务net stop mysql ? ?...连接Mysql服务 如果上述都完成,那你的Mysql服务必定启动。 我们来尝试一下连接服务器。

    43110
    领券